Q: What is SHAC?
A: 
SHAC is a state mandate advisory council appointed by the school board.  It is made up of parents, community members, students and school staff working together to improve the health of all students and families.

 

Q:  Why do we need a Student Health Advisory Council (SHAC)?

A:

  • It is Texas law.
  • Healthy children learn better.
  • Schools play an important role in teaching healthy habits.
  • Healthy homes and healthy schools support healthy children.

 

Q: What components are in the PISD school health program? 
A:

  • Family and community involvement
  • Nutrition services
  • Physical education
  • Health education
  • Counseling, psychological and social services
  • Health services
  • Healthy school environment
  • Health promotion for school staff
